About the Business
Connecticut Valley Hospital is a renowned health institution located at 1000 Silver Street in Middletown, Connecticut, United States. As a leading hospital in the region, Connecticut Valley Hospital is committed to providing high-quality healthcare services to its patients. With a focus on mental health and substance abuse treatment, the hospital offers a range of specialized programs and services to meet the needs of individuals seeking help and support. The dedicated staff at Connecticut Valley Hospital work tirelessly to ensure that patients receive the best possible care in a safe and compassionate environment.
